- Stereocontrolled Total Synthesis of (?)-Stemaphylline
-
Homologation of readily available α-boryl pyrrolidines with metal carbenoids is especially challenging even when good leaving groups (Cl?) are employed. By performing a solvent switch from Et2O to CHCl3, efficient 1,2-metalate rearrangement of the intermediate boronate occurs with both halide and ester leaving groups. The methodology was used in the total synthesis of the Stemona alkaloid (?)-stemaphylline in just 11 steps (longest linear sequence), with high stereocontrol (>20:1 d.r.) and 11 % overall yield. The synthesis also features a late-stage lithiation–borylation reaction with a tertiary amine containing carbenoid.

- A convenient entry to indolizidine alkaloids using Kharasch type reactions
-
A convenient entry to indolizidine alkaloids based on a free-radical atom transfer reaction (ATRA or Kharasch reaction) as the key step is reported. The strategy is based on the free radical reaction between ethyl iodoacetate and an l-proline derivative serving as a radical acceptor. The key intermediate obtained after the radical reaction is used for the synthesis of indolizidine (-)-167B and of an advanced intermediate for the synthesis of (+)-dendroprimine.

- A highly efficient conversion of a simple derivative of the amino acid proline into a nearly enantiomerically pure n-protected allyl amine: Use of thionyl chloride to promote the Peterson olefination
-
A novel two-step conversion of an N-Boc methyl ester of the natural amino acid proline into highly enantioenriched N-Boc 2-vinylpyrrolidine is described. Key steps include (1) an SNi displacement of a methoxy group of the DIBAL-H adduct of the starting ester by the TMSCH2 group of the corresponding Grignard reagent, and (2) the use of thionyl chloride to promote the Peterson olefination of the resulting -hydroxysilane bearing a stereocenter adjacent to the alcohol function. The overall transformation occurs with remarkable facility and virtually without loss of stereochemical integrity under mild conditions. The use of thionyl chloride in the elimination step is necessary because both basic and acidic conditions are incompatible with the Boc protecting group. In stark contrast to the standard Wittig olefination of the corresponding N-protected amino aldehyde, where 8-10% racemization (80-84% ee) occurs, only about 1% racemization (98% ee) was observed in this novel process. - Synthesis of γ-Lactams by Mild, o-Benzoquinone-Induced Oxidation of Pyrrolidines Containing Oxidation-Sensitive Functional Groups
-
The late-stage oxidation of substituted pyrrolidines offers good flexibility for the construction of γ-lactam libraries, and especially in recent years the methods for functionalization of pyrrolidine have been available. We reported a new strategy for oxidation of pyrrolidines to γ-lactams: reaction of pyrrolidine with an o-benzoquinone gives an N,O-acetal by direct oxidation of the α-C-H bond of the pyrrolidine ring, and then the N,O-acetal is further oxidized by the o-benzoquinone to the γ-lactam. Because the first oxidation occurs selectively at the α-C-H of the pyrrolidine ring, oxidation-sensitive functional groups (allyl-, vinyl-, hydroxyl-, and amino groups) on pyrrolidine ring are unaffected. The synthetic utility of this novel method was demonstrated by the facile syntheses of (S)-vigabatrin and two analogues.

- Synthesis of chiral, enantiopure allylic amines by the Julia olefination of α-amino esters
-
The four-step conversion of a series of N-Boc-protected L-amino acid methyl esters into enantiopure N-Boc allylamines by a modified Julia olefination is described. Key steps include the reaction of a lithiated phenylalkylsulfone with amino esters, giving chiral β-ketosulfones, and the reductive elimination of related α-acetoxysulfones. The overall transformation takes place under mild conditions, with good yields, and without loss of stereochemical integrity, being in this respect superior to the conventional Julia reaction of α-amino aldehydes.

- Enantioselective synthesis of pyrrolidine-, Piperidine-, and azepane-type N -heterocycles with α-alkenyl substitution: The CpRu-catalyzed dehydrative intramolecular N -allylation approach
-
A cationic CpRu complex of chiral picolinic acid derivatives [(R)- or (S)-Cl-Naph-PyCOOCH2CH=CH2] catalyzes asymmetric intramolecular dehydrative N-allylation of N-substituted ω-amino- and -aminocarbonyl allylic alcohols with a substrate/catalyst ratio of up to 2000 to give α-alkenyl pyrrolidine-, piperidine-, and azepane-type N-heterocycles with an enantiomer ratio of up to >99:1. The wide range of applicable N-substitutions, including Boc, Cbz, Ac, Bz, acryloyl, crotonoyl, formyl, and Ts, significantly facilitates further manipulation toward natural product synthesis.

- Delayed fibril formation of amylin(20-29) by incorporation of alkene dipeptidosulfonamide isosteres obtained by solid phase olefin cross metathesis
-
The synthesis of a new peptidomimetic structure, the alkene dipeptidosulfonamide isostere, is described. The synthesis is based on a cross metathesis reaction between two allylic building blocks, both in solution and on the solid phase. This method was also applicable to the solid phase synthesis of alkene dipeptide isosteres. Derivatives of amylin(20-29) containing the alkene dipeptidosulfonamide isostere as well as the alkene dipeptide isostere were successfully synthesized using the solid phase cross metathesis method. Investigation of relations between structure and fibril formation of these amylin(20-29) derivatives showed retardation of fibril formation and altered secondary structures, compared to native amylin(20-29).

- Copper mediated scalemic organolithium reagents in alkaloid syntheses
-
Scalemic 2-pyrrolidinylcuprates generated via asymmetric deprotonation of N-Boc-pyrrolidine followed by treatment with THF soluble CuCN·2LiCl react with ω-functionalized vinyl halides to afford 2-alkenyl-N-Boc- pyrrolidines. N-Boc deprotection and cyclization via intramolecular N-alkylation generates the pyrrolizidine or indolizidine skeletons. Subsequent functional group manipulation affords enantioenriched (+)-heliotridane, (+)-isoretronecanol, a formal synthesis of (+)-laburnine, (+)-(R)-2,3,5,7a- tetrahydro-1H-pyrrolizine, (R)-1,2,3,5,6,8a-hexahydroindolizine, (+)-ent-δ-coniceine, (+)-tashiromine and (+)-5-epitashiromine.

- Reactivity and Enantioselectivity in the Reactions of Scalemic Stereogenic α-(N-Carbamoyl)alkylcuprates
-
Stereogenic 2-(N-carbamoyl)pyrrolidinylcuprates prepared from scalemic (i.e., enantioenriched) N-Boc-2-lithiopyrrolidine and THF soluble CuCN·2LiCl react with vinyl iodides, vinyl triflates, β-iodo-α,β-enoates, propargyl mesylates, and allyl bromide to afford the substitution products with excellent enantioselectivity. Excellent enantiomeric ratios are obtained in the conjugate addition reactions with methyl vinyl ketone while low enantiomeric ratios can be achieved with acrylate esters using HMPA/TMSCl activation. Enantiomeric ratios vary with substrate substitution patterns and the observed enantioselectivities appear to be more a function of cuprate-electrophile reactivities than of the reaction type (e.g., substitution, conjugate addition). Low enantiomeric ratios are obtained with the α-(N-carbamoyl)benzylcuprates. The lithium-copper transmetalation and cuprate vinylation reactions proceed with retention of configuration.

- Asymmetric syntheses of N-Boc 2-substituted pyrrolidines and piperidines by intramolecular cyclization
-
Asymmetric lithiation-substitutions by n-BuLi/(-)-sparteine with the N- Boc-N-(3-halopropyl)allylamines 1-4 provide the N-Boc-2-alkenylpyrrolidines (S)-5, (S)-6, and (S)-7 in yields of 3193% with enantiomeric ratios (ers) from 65:35 to 90:10. These reactions are shown to involve an initial asymmetric deprotonation, but the enantiodetermining step is a subsequent asymmetric cyclization under the influence of the chiral ligand. Extension to formation of a piperidine is illustrated by reaction of N-Boc-(4- chlorobutyl)cinnamylamine (9) to afford (S)-N-Boc-2-(trans-β- styryl)piperidine ((S)-10) in 68% yield with an enantiomeric ratio (er) of 84:16. Analogous reactions with epoxide ring openings of N-Boc-N- (oxaalkenyl)benzylamines 11 and 12 afford the corresponding N-Boc-2-phenyl- 3-(hydroxymethyl)pyrrolidine (13) in 67% yield with a diastereomeric ratio (dr) of 50:50 and ers of 97:3 and 95:5 and the corresponding N-Boc-2-phenyl- 3-(hydroxymethyl)piperidine (14) in 29% yield with a dr of 86:14 and ers of 81:19 and 86:14.

- Synthetic studies towards proline amide isosteres, potentially useful molecules for biological investigations
-
2-Ethenylpyrrolidine derivative 8b was prepared from N-protected proline ethyl ester 6b. Bromofluorination of 8b wth NBS-Bu4NF/2HF gave a 1:1 regioisomeric mixture, 9b and 10b (X = Br). Dehydrobromination of 9b and 10b with t-BuOK produced a fluoroolefin 11 and a proline amide isostere model 12, respectively. Deprotection of the Z group in 12 was attempted by treatment with CF3COOH. Although formation of the useful molecule is pseudopeptide synthesis, 13, was observed as checked by NMR spectra, it seemed to decompose slowly during purification procedure to give a mixture of fluorine-free compounds.
